預計樹脂市場規模將從2024年的7,238億美元成長到2034年的11,235億美元,複合年成長率約為4.5%。樹脂市場涵蓋用於汽車、建築和電子等各行業的合成和天然聚合物。樹脂作為黏合劑、塗料和複合材料的關鍵成分,具有耐久性和多功能性。推動該市場成長的因素包括聚合物技術的進步以及對輕質高性能材料日益成長的需求。永續性和環保樹脂是新興趨勢,反映出製造流程正朝著更環保的方向發展。
樹脂市場正經歷強勁成長,這主要得益於汽車、建築和包裝等各行業需求的不斷成長。熱塑性樹脂是成長最快的細分市場,其中聚丙烯和聚乙烯因其用途廣泛和可回收性主導。環氧樹脂以其優異的黏合性和耐環境劣化而聞名,是成長速度第二快的細分市場,其成長主要由航太和電子產業推動。

熱固性樹脂市場也呈現出良好的成長勢頭,其中酚醛樹脂因其耐火性能而備受青睞。聚氨酯樹脂緊隨其後,因其在塗料和黏合劑中的柔軟性和耐久性而備受青睞。在永續性目標和監管壓力的推動下,生物基樹脂的創新正成為關鍵趨勢。這種向環保替代品的轉變有望開闢新的成長途徑。樹脂技術和應用的不斷進步預計將推動市場動態,並為行業相關人員帶來盈利的利潤。
樹脂市場呈現動態的市場佔有率分佈格局,這主要受競爭性定價策略和創新產品推出的影響。主要企業不斷推出先進的樹脂解決方案,以豐富其產品線,滿足多元化的產業需求。新產品的推出推動了市場的發展,對於滿足汽車、建築和電子等行業的特定應用至關重要。對永續性和性能效率的關注正在重塑整個行業,製造商致力於開發環保高性能樹脂,以掌握新的發展機會。
樹脂市場競爭異常激烈,主要企業紛紛透過策略聯盟和研發投入力求取得競爭優勢。基準分析顯示,產業領導者正優先考慮技術創新以維持其市場地位。監管因素,尤其是歐洲和北美地區日益嚴格的環境法規,對生產製程和產品配方產生了顯著影響。在監管要求和消費者對永續材料需求的驅動下,生物基樹脂的使用量正在不斷成長,這既帶來了挑戰,也帶來了發展機會。
受技術進步和各行業需求成長的推動,樹脂市場正經歷強勁成長。其中一個關鍵趨勢是,隨著永續性成為製造商的首要任務,生物基樹脂的應用日益廣泛。這些環保替代品因其環境影響小且與現有製造流程相容而備受關注。此外,汽車和航太領域為提高燃油效率和減少排放氣體擴大使用輕質樹脂材料,也推動了市場擴張。
另一個關鍵促進因素是建設產業的快速成長,該行業正在充分利用樹脂基產品的耐久性和多功能性。都市化和基礎設施建設的推進加速了塗料、黏合劑和密封劑等應用領域對高性能樹脂的需求。此外,電子產業對樹脂的需求也在激增,尤其是在封裝和絕緣材料領域,以滿足日益成長的小型化電子元件需求。
包裝產業也正在推動樹脂市場的成長,其創新重點在於提升阻隔性和可回收性。隨著消費者偏好轉向永續包裝解決方案,各公司正加大研發投入,開發先進的樹脂配方。為了滿足這些不斷變化的市場需求,能夠提供創新、經濟高效且環保的樹脂解決方案的公司擁有眾多發展機會。
Resin Market is anticipated to expand from $723.8 billion in 2024 to $1,123.5 billion by 2034, growing at a CAGR of approximately 4.5%. The Resin Market encompasses synthetic and natural polymers used in various industries, including automotive, construction, and electronics. Resins serve as essential components in adhesives, coatings, and composites, offering durability and versatility. The market is driven by advancements in polymer technology and increasing demand for lightweight, high-performance materials. Sustainability and eco-friendly resins are emerging trends, reflecting a shift towards greener solutions in manufacturing processes.
The Resin Market is experiencing robust growth, driven by rising demand across various industries such as automotive, construction, and packaging. Thermoplastic resins are the top-performing segment, with polypropylene and polyethylene leading due to their versatility and recyclability. Epoxy resins, known for their strong adhesive properties and resistance to environmental degradation, are the second-highest performing sub-segment, particularly in the aerospace and electronics industries.

The thermosetting resin segment also shows promising growth, with phenolic resins gaining traction for their fire-resistant properties. Polyurethane resins follow closely, favored for their flexibility and durability in coatings and adhesives. Innovations in bio-based resins are emerging as a significant trend, driven by sustainability goals and regulatory pressures. This shift towards eco-friendly alternatives is expected to open new avenues for growth. The ongoing advancements in resin technology and applications are set to enhance market dynamics, presenting lucrative opportunities for industry players.

Tariff Impact:
The global resin market is intricately influenced by tariffs, geopolitical tensions, and evolving supply chains. In Japan and South Korea, reliance on imported raw materials has led to strategic investments in domestic resin production to mitigate tariff impacts. China's focus on self-sufficiency is evident as it accelerates the development of indigenous resin technologies amidst trade tensions. Taiwan, a key player in resin manufacturing, navigates geopolitical risks with strategic alliances. Globally, the resin market is robust, driven by demand in automotive, electronics, and packaging sectors, with expectations of significant growth by 2035. However, Middle Eastern conflicts pose risks to energy prices, affecting resin production costs. As such, diversification of supply chains and regional collaborations are crucial for future resilience and growth.
The resin market is witnessing notable expansion across diverse regions, each exhibiting unique growth dynamics. Asia Pacific leads the market, driven by rapid industrialization and increasing demand from automotive and construction sectors. China and India are at the forefront, with substantial investments in infrastructure and manufacturing.
North America follows, with a focus on high-performance resins for advanced applications in aerospace and electronics industries. The region's technological advancements and environmental regulations are fostering innovation in bio-based resins. Europe is also experiencing growth, particularly in sustainable and eco-friendly resin solutions.
Germany and France are leading this trend, emphasizing green technologies and circular economy principles. Latin America and the Middle East & Africa are emerging as promising markets. Brazil and Saudi Arabia are investing in resin production facilities to cater to growing domestic and regional demand. These regions are poised to become significant players in the global resin market landscape.
The resin market is experiencing robust growth driven by advancements in technology and increased demand across various industries. One of the key trends is the rising adoption of bio-based resins, as sustainability becomes a priority for manufacturers. These eco-friendly alternatives are gaining traction due to their reduced environmental impact and compatibility with existing manufacturing processes. Furthermore, the automotive and aerospace sectors are increasingly utilizing lightweight resin materials to enhance fuel efficiency and reduce emissions, spurring market expansion.
Another significant driver is the burgeoning construction industry, which is leveraging resin-based products for their durability and versatility. The shift towards urbanization and infrastructure development is propelling demand for high-performance resins in applications such as coatings, adhesives, and sealants. Additionally, the electronics sector is witnessing a surge in resin use, particularly in encapsulation and insulation, as it seeks to meet the rising demand for miniaturized electronic components.
The packaging industry is also contributing to the resin market's growth, with innovations focusing on improving barrier properties and recyclability. As consumer preferences shift towards sustainable packaging solutions, companies are investing in research and development to create advanced resin formulations. Opportunities abound for players who can offer innovative, cost-effective, and environmentally friendly resin solutions to cater to these evolving market demands.
